R., Padmanabhan TI - Programming with Python SN - 9789811032769 U1 - 005.133 PY - 2016/// CY - Singapore PB - Springer KW - Computer Science KW - Programming KW - Python KW - Object Oriented Programming KW - Scientific Computing KW - Big Data Analysis KW - Programming Paradigms N2 - Based on the latest version of the language, this book offers a self-contained, concise and coherent introduction to programming with Python. The book’s primary focus is on realistic case study applications of Python. Each practical example is accompanied by a brief explanation of the problem-terminology and concepts, followed by necessary program development in Python using its constructs, and simulated testing. Given the open and participatory nature of development, Python has a variety of incorporated data structures, which has made it difficult to present it in a coherent manner. Further, some advanced concepts (super, yield, generator, decorator, etc.) are not easy to explain. The book specially addresses these challenges; starting with a minimal subset of the core, it offers users a step-by-step guide to achieving proficiency ER -
